ORGANISM METADATA
Cell Diameter
Cell Shape Pleomorphic-shaped
Color Red
Gram Stain Gram-
Motility Nonmotile
Oxygen Requirement (MIGS-22) Aerobe
pH Range is 6.5 to 7
Salinity (MIGS-6.3) Halophile
Pressure
Sporulation
Carbon Source
Growth Temperature Range is 37 to 46 Celsius.
Cell Length
Commercial Strain
Commercial Strain Comments
Cell Arrangements
Diseases (MIGS-15) None
Habitats (MIGS-6) Aquatic
Fresh water
Metabolism
Phenotypes
Energy Sources Chemoorganotroph
